Thessaloniki Spotlight on Middle East

user
The main Spotlight of the 49th edition of the Thessaloniki International Film Festival centers on the current cinema of the Middle East. The Middle Eastern region, tantamount to political, religious and social struggles, lies in close geographical proximity to Greece and possesses vital contemporary political significance. It exhibits a cinematic diversity that creates portraits of many distinct histories, identities and conflicts and it is now more than ever revealing its issues and sentiments ...

Iraqi Film Days during Göteborg International Film Festival

user
On February 1-2 the Göteborg International Film Festival in Sweden will host the Iraq Short Film Festival! Iraqi short films will be screened and the seminars Images of Iraq - Images from Iraq and The Current Situation of the Iraq Film Industry will take place at the Museum of World Culture in Göteborg. Among the participants are Nizar al Rawi, director of Iraq Short Film Festival and Mohamed Al Daradji, director of Ahlaam (Dreams), the Iraqi contribution to the Oscar for best foreign language...
